At Viridor, we’re one of the UK’s leading recycling, renewable energy and waste management companies and part of the FTSE 250 Pennon Group. We put waste into action, transforming it into high quality recyclables, raw materials and energy and are at the forefront of the UK’s green economy.

We are looking for three Graduate Project Managers to join our Sales and Collections team. This role will be key in managing projects and ensuring these are delivered on time. Supporting the Collections team, one role will be based in the East region and the other will be based in the West region. The third role will support the Sales team and the location for this role could be in either region.

As our Graduate Project Managers, you will support the delivery of the strategic business plans through delegated projects. These projects will be structured around commercial and operational improvement along with sales and marketing. You will work closely with the Key Stakeholders for each project and provide your support and expertise throughout, whilst building and maintaining strong relationships to ensure that all stakeholders remain engaged throughout all stages of the project.

This role will involve creating and developing project briefs as well as strategy and delivery plans. You will put measures in place to review each project and strive for continuous improvement. By sharing best practice with the team and following an agreed approach, you will ensure consistency throughout the project, as well as an adherence to the wider business strategy and driving forward the HomeSafe Agenda.
